helmrepo: Add more reconciler design improvements
- Remove ArtifactUnavailable condition and use Reconciling condition to convey the same. - Make Reconciling condition affect the ready condition. - Introduce summarizeAndPatch() to calculate the final status conditions and patch them. - Introduce reconcile() to iterate through the sub-reconcilers and execute them. - Simplify logging and event recording - Introduce controller-check/status checks to assert that the status conditions are valid at the end of the tests. - Create variables for various condition groups: owned conditions, ready dependencies and ready dependencies negative.
